Blog, category, product and trending collection entries are held in Webflow CMS collections. Adding an entry means filling in fields rather than rebuilding a page, and it appears in the relevant listings automatically. For a site that gets updated regularly, this is the part that decides whether it stays current.
Seasonal or featured pieces sit in their own collection, so you can push a drop without reorganising the shop. For a brand that releases in waves, that is the difference between a store that feels current and one that does not.
It sells clothing through Webflow's ecommerce. It does not manage stock across physical shops, handle size and colour matrices at the scale a large catalogue needs, run loyalty schemes, or connect to a marketplace or wholesale channel. Brands moving past a focused range usually outgrow it, and Shopify is the more honest answer at that point.
Products, categories and the trending collection are CMS-backed, so merchandising happens through the Editor. Layout and branding are edited in the Designer.

Is this a working store?
Yes. Products, categories, cart and checkout are included through Webflow ecommerce.
Can I handle sizes and colours?
Webflow ecommerce supports product variants. Very large catalogues with deep size and colour matrices are where most brands outgrow it.
What is the trending collection for?
Seasonal or featured pieces, kept separate from the main catalogue so you can push a drop without reorganising the shop.
Can I sell in more than one currency?
That depends on your Webflow plan and payment provider rather than the template.
Does it connect to a marketplace or wholesale channel?
No. If multi-channel selling is central to your business, Shopify is the more honest answer.

It isn't possible to apply a template to an already existing project. Instead, you'll need to create a new project based on the Template.
With a Core plan (or higher), you can export sites you build in Webflow, including templates, to host them anywhere you'd like.
Webflow templates are only available for purchase through Workspaces and legacy individual accounts.
CMS templates are designed to use the power of the Webflow CMS. It is possible to downgrade to a Basic Site Plan as long as all CMS content is deleted from the project.
Use the View Connections tool to understand where the CMS content is on the site and delete any dynamic listings and CMS content. We also recommend you to check Components and the Collection page Templates.
Ecommerce templates are designed to use the power of Webflow Ecommerce. It is not possible to remove Ecommerce from a template, however, deleting all Ecommerce Products and Categories from the project, will allow to select a lower Site Plan.
Membership templates are designed to use the power of Webflow Membership. It is not possible to remove Memberships from a template.
